Statute Text
Rules.
The Oregon Health Authority shall
adopt administrative rules necessary for the implementation and administration
of ORS 443.305 to 443.350. These rules shall include, but are not limited to, a
requirement that an in-home care agency must conduct criminal background checks
on all individuals employed by or contracting with the agency as in-home
caregivers. [1999 c.1034 §4; 2001 c.900 §182; 2009 c.595 §776d]
